Bulgaria Highest Inflation Rate

1,058.37% in 1997
Consumer price inflation, annual % · World Bank

The highest inflation rate in Bulgaria was 1,058.37% in 1997. The top 5 years were: 1997 (1,058.37%), 1991 (338.45%), 1996 (121.61%), 1994 (96.06%), 1992 (91.30%).
